Tea and Manners

Hoop skirts, string ties and tea cups are all part of this innovative educational program in which children are able to dress in reproductions of authentic 1850 costumes, learn the proper manners a young lady or gentleman would have
used and discover what games their ancestors would have played. This is a free, 60 minute program that must be scheduled in advance by email or phone (304.645.3398).

Wee Ones Wednesdays (WOW)

A free educational program for toddlers and their parents, WOW invites children to explore the North House Museum through their senses. Every third Wednesday of the month at 10am, the North House will host either on the lawn or in the museum a new and exciting program designed specifically for toddlers. Find out this month's program by email or phone (304.645.3398).
